Overview
Bitcoin recently surged to a record high of $123,000, stirring excitement across global markets. However, in the past 48 hours, more than 69,000 BTC—valued at over $9 billion—were transferred from wallets to exchanges, igniting concerns about a possible sell-off that could push Bitcoin prices under $100K.

Key Insights:

  • Market Reaction: The significant inflow of Bitcoin to exchanges suggests that investors may be preparing to liquidate positions, potentially triggering a price correction.
  • Technical Signals: The rapid movement of BTC indicates that the current rally might have reached a temporary peak, with resistance building around the $100K psychological level.
